Table of Contents

Preface. Part One: Sound propagation in moving media with regular inhomogeneities. The history and modern applications of acoustics in a moving medium. Equations for acoustical and internal gravity in an inhomogeneous moving medium. Geometrical acoustics in an inhomogeneous moving medium. Wave theory of sound propagation in a stratified moving medium. The sound field due to a moving source. Part Two: Sound propagation and scattering in moving random media. Random inhomogeneities in a moving medium. Statistical moments of the sound field in a moving random medium. Bibliography. Index.
